<p>The differences between a chrome Crestworth Telstar and the Rocket base is:</p>
<p>- the Telstar has a smaller "step" at the bottom of the base, whereas the step on the Rocket is taller.</p>
<p>- the Telstars use a bayonet fitting, the Rockets use a screw fitting</p>
<p>- the original Telstar bottles had a T cap, the Rocket's came with a plastic jet lid (as shown in the photo).</p>

<p>telstar 70s bottles as with the nordic's would have had original T shape bottle tops, which were used up till the mid 1990s, the stick on the white top is deffo 90s , when mathmos launch the jet glitter lamps then shortly changed the the metal tops with a built in small bottle top locator which the bottle top would sit in thus then holding the main bottle cap ( lamp top ) again id change that bulb!</p>
